Subject[PATCH v1 07/12] soc: mediatek: cmdq: add write_s function
Date
add write_s function in cmdq helper functions which
support large dma access.

Signed-off-by: Dennis YC Hsieh <dennis-yc.hsieh@mediatek.com>
---
drivers/soc/mediatek/mtk-cmdq-helper.c | 34 ++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++
include/linux/mailbox/mtk-cmdq-mailbox.h | 2 ++
include/linux/soc/mediatek/mtk-cmdq.h | 13 ++++++++++++
3 files changed, 49 insertions(+)

diff --git a/drivers/soc/mediatek/mtk-cmdq-helper.c b/drivers/soc/mediatek/mtk-cmdq-helper.c
index d419e99..1b074a9 100644
--- a/drivers/soc/mediatek/mtk-cmdq-helper.c
+++ b/drivers/soc/mediatek/mtk-cmdq-helper.c
@@ -15,6 +15,9 @@
#define CMDQ_EOC_CMD ((u64)((CMDQ_CODE_EOC << CMDQ_OP_CODE_SHIFT)) \
<< 32 | CMDQ_EOC_IRQ_EN)
#define CMDQ_REG_TYPE 1
+#define CMDQ_ADDR_HIGH(addr) ((u32)(((addr) >> 16) & GENMASK(31, 0)))
+#define CMDQ_ADDR_LOW_BIT BIT(1)
+#define CMDQ_ADDR_LOW(addr) ((u16)(addr) | CMDQ_ADDR_LOW_BIT)

struct cmdq_instruction {
union {
@@ -224,6 +227,37 @@ int cmdq_pkt_write_mask(struct cmdq_pkt *pkt, u8 subsys,
}
EXPORT_SYMBOL(cmdq_pkt_write_mask);

+int cmdq_pkt_write_s(struct cmdq_pkt *pkt, dma_addr_t addr,
+ u32 value, u32 mask)
+{
+ struct cmdq_instruction inst = { {0} };
+ int err;
+ const u16 dst_reg_idx = CMDQ_SPR_TEMP;
+
+ err = cmdq_pkt_assign(pkt, dst_reg_idx, CMDQ_ADDR_HIGH(addr));
+ if (err < 0)
+ return err;
+
+ if (mask != U32_MAX) {
+ inst.op = CMDQ_CODE_MASK;
+ inst.mask = ~mask;
+ err = cmdq_pkt_append_command(pkt, inst);
+ if (err < 0)
+ return err;
+
+ inst.op = CMDQ_CODE_WRITE_S_MASK;
+ } else {
+ inst.op = CMDQ_CODE_WRITE_S;
+ }
+
+ inst.sop = dst_reg_idx;
+ inst.offset = CMDQ_ADDR_LOW(addr);
+ inst.value = value;
+
+ return cmdq_pkt_append_command(pkt, inst);
+}
+EXPORT_SYMBOL(cmdq_pkt_write_s);
+
int cmdq_pkt_wfe(struct cmdq_pkt *pkt, u16 event)
{
struct cmdq_instruction inst = { {0} };
diff --git a/include/linux/mailbox/mtk-cmdq-mailbox.h b/include/linux/mailbox/mtk-cmdq-mailbox.h
index 121c3bb..8ef87e1 100644
--- a/include/linux/mailbox/mtk-cmdq-mailbox.h
+++ b/include/linux/mailbox/mtk-cmdq-mailbox.h
@@ -59,6 +59,8 @@ enum cmdq_code {
CMDQ_CODE_JUMP = 0x10,
CMDQ_CODE_WFE = 0x20,
CMDQ_CODE_EOC = 0x40,
+ CMDQ_CODE_WRITE_S = 0x90,
+ CMDQ_CODE_WRITE_S_MASK = 0x91,
CMDQ_CODE_LOGIC = 0xa0,
};

diff --git a/include/linux/soc/mediatek/mtk-cmdq.h b/include/linux/soc/mediatek/mtk-cmdq.h
index 8334021..8dbd046 100644
--- a/include/linux/soc/mediatek/mtk-cmdq.h
+++ b/include/linux/soc/mediatek/mtk-cmdq.h
@@ -12,6 +12,7 @@
#include <linux/timer.h>

#define CMDQ_NO_TIMEOUT 0xffffffffu
+#define CMDQ_SPR_TEMP 0

struct cmdq_pkt;

@@ -103,6 +104,18 @@ int cmdq_pkt_write_mask(struct cmdq_pkt *pkt, u8 subsys,
u16 offset, u32 value, u32 mask);

/**
+ * cmdq_pkt_write_s() - append write_s command with mask to the CMDQ packet
+ * @pkt: the CMDQ packet
+ * @addr: the physical address of register or dma
+ * @value: the specified target value
+ * @mask: the specified target mask
+ *
+ * Return: 0 for success; else the error code is returned
+ */
+int cmdq_pkt_write_s(struct cmdq_pkt *pkt, dma_addr_t addr,
+ u32 value, u32 mask);
+
+/**
* cmdq_pkt_wfe() - append wait for event command to the CMDQ packet
* @pkt: the CMDQ packet
* @event: the desired event type to "wait and CLEAR"
